Peter Bulters, former CEO and now Chairman of the Board and Strategic Advisor at CATTS, is a seasoned professional with a career spanning more than four decades in global trade compliance and governance. He began his journey in 1983 as a customs official and went on to hold senior leadership roles across major Fortune 500 companies.

Starting with determination and curiosity, Peter built his expertise through continuous study, hands-on experience, and a willingness to challenge established ways of working. His firsthand exposure to internal politics and power dynamics within large organizations became a defining motivation behind founding CATTS, shaping its practical, customer-centric philosophy and its emphasis on genuine partnership. He’s known for advocating practical solution, guided by the belief that everything is possible when you bring the right attitude and a solution-focused mindset.
